LOVE WANTS TO HEAL YOU
by
Rebecca Cooley

(Adapted from Matthew 8:2; Luke 19:41-43)

When Jesus walked on the earth, the lepers and the blind called out to him and he healed them. Jesus still lives and is at the Father’s right hand making intercession for us, talking to our Father about us! How much more will he heal us now as intercessor beside his Father? I encourage you to believe the love that is able and available to heal you. I encourage you to believe that he wants to heal you more than you want to be healed. If you will give him a legal right by believing, he will heal you.

Lord, how can I believe? Help my unbelief! Help me to receive Your love and Your healing power.

Child, what do you want me to do for you? Receive whatever you need from me. Your faith and your trust in me will work effectively in your heart. I want to heal you and as you walk with me, you will develop confidence that this is so. Walk closely with me and receive all that you need and then bless others.
